Green Folders
Your child will bring home a green folder each night. The folder is organized in sections for you and your child to easily access materials. Please look through the green Folder each night for important information and homework.Take out the Keep at home papers daily. GREEN FOLDER MUST COME BACK TO SCHOOL EVERYDAY.
Planner
The planner is filled out first thing in the morning, so it is important that your child is at school on time. The planner will have the weekly spelling list, homework assignments, any upcoming events, and their behavior color.
Homework
Students will bring a packet on Monday that has the math homework for the week. Students will work on math homework daily. Please do not have students go ahead because it matches the lesson taught that day. The packet is due the following Monday. Homework is graded as a participation grade under life skills and not as correct or incorrect. Homework begins week of September 2nd.
Nightly Reading
Students should be reading every night at home for approximately 30-45 minutes. They may read books of their choice, but please make sure that the books are “just right books” for them. Reading is crucial in developing the mind. If your child needs more books, the public library is also a great option. If you need help finding one, please let me know.
Spelling
Students will have weekly spelling tests on Friday. Words will go home at the start of the school week and are expected to be practiced daily at home. Students will also have a choice to practice in the classroom during daily 5. As the weeks go by, the word patterns will get more difficult. Spelling begins week of September 2nd.
Classroom Behavior System
My classroom focus is on positive behavior. River Oaks uses the PBIS behavior system that also focuses on positive behavior. We will use the PBIS clip chart for individual behavior. If your child gets blue, purple or pink, please discuss positive next steps. Everyone has a bad day but let’s not make it a pattern.
Healthy Snacks and Water Bottles
Your child may bring a healthy snack for the afternoon since our lunch is at 11:00 am. Please send in snacks that are easy to eat, such as fruit, veggies, crackers, pretzels, etc. Your child may bring a water bottle in the classroom with them (no juice). Please make sure that the water bottle and snacks are labeled with their name to avoid any confusions. Students are responsible for their snacks. Also, with our busy schedules in 3rd grade, sometimes snack is cancelled.
Toys
Many students like to bring toys to play with at recess. Please keep all toys at home! Often toys are misplaced or damaged at school and it your child’s responsibility. Also, if toys are found in the classroom they will be placed in the June Box. The June Box will hold any toys from home that are a distraction and will be kept there until June before summer break. Parents may schedule a meeting to discuss the matter and take the toy home upon meeting with the teacher.
